The maximum flow rate of 4.5 ml/min is obtained when the pump is driven by an offset sinusoidal voltage of 180Vpp at 50Hz; the maximum output pressure of the pump reaches 52kPa under 180Vpp at 150Hz. In addition, at 70Hz, 180Vpp, the comprehensive performance of the piezoelectric pump is better, with a flow rate above 3 ml/min and an output pressure over 35kPa. The circular unimorph piezoelectric actuator consists of a piezoelectric transducer (PZT) disk and metal substrate, which are bonded together by glue. When the cantilever valve works with the piezoelectric actuator below the first-order intrinsic frequency, its vibration amplitude is mainly related to the material stiffness and the working frequency.
